protected override void ProvisionDefaultValues(IConfigurable temporaryObject, IConfigurable dataObject)
        {
            this.DataObject = (OfflineAddressBook)dataObject;
            OfflineAddressBook dataObject2 = new OfflineAddressBook();

            ProvisioningLayer.ProvisionDefaultProperties(this, this.ConvertDataObjectToPresentationObject(temporaryObject), this.ConvertDataObjectToPresentationObject(dataObject2), false);
            this.ValidateProvisionedProperties(dataObject2);
        }
Exemple #2
0
        protected override void InternalStateReset()
        {
            base.InternalStateReset();
            base.DataObject = ((default(TDataObject) == null) ? Activator.CreateInstance <TDataObject>() : default(TDataObject));
            if (base.IsProvisioningLayerAvailable)
            {
                ProvisioningLayer.ProvisionDefaultProperties(this, this.ConvertDataObjectToPresentationObject((default(TDataObject) == null) ? Activator.CreateInstance <TDataObject>() : default(TDataObject)), this.ConvertDataObjectToPresentationObject(base.DataObject), false);
                this.ValidateProvisionedProperties(base.DataObject);
            }
            this.InitializeDataObject(base.DataObject);
            TDataObject dataObject = base.DataObject;

            dataObject.CopyChangesFrom(this.bindingInstance);
        }
Exemple #3
0
 // Token: 0x060002EE RID: 750 RVA: 0x0000BB25 File Offset: 0x00009D25
 protected virtual void ProvisionDefaultValues(IConfigurable temporaryObject, IConfigurable dataObject)
 {
     ProvisioningLayer.ProvisionDefaultProperties(this, this.ConvertDataObjectToPresentationObject(temporaryObject), this.ConvertDataObjectToPresentationObject(dataObject), false);
     this.ValidateProvisionedProperties(dataObject);
 }